Description

This assay kit applies SYBR Green dye-based real-time PCR to amplify and detect Celery-Derived Component nucleic acids. Specific primers are designed to target conserved regions of the target gene. Fluorescence signals emitted during amplification are recorded in real time, supporting accurate identification and measurement of Celery-Derived Component in experimental and routine laboratory settings.
